1. Cost it right
If you're upgrading to a new camping tent or eliminating your old one to make room for other gear, it is essential to understand what elements go into identifying resale value. For example, a well-maintained tent with minimal wear and tear will likely fetch a greater rate than one that's greater than a couple of years of ages or has substantial damages.
Likewise, specific functions and upgrades can add value-- for instance, an equipment loft space, huge vestibules, or high-grade light weight aluminum posts. Make sure to highlight these in your listing.
There are numerous platforms to sell your tents, consisting of on-line industries like ebay.com and Craigslist, outside gear exchange shops like REI Co-op, and consignment stores that focus on camping and hiking gear. In addition, neighborhood area online forums and bulletin boards can be fantastic places to market specific camping gear. Whatever system you pick, make sure to set a sensible price and take clear and straightforward images This will help guarantee canvas goods you obtain a fair bargain and a quick sale.

Presentation and honest summary are essential when it comes to marketing your gear. Customers want to buy an outdoor tents that is in good condition and has been looked after. This implies making sure the outdoor tents is clean, shaken out, and vacuumed out prior to listing. It's likewise a good concept to patch any kind of openings or frayed bands that you can previously putting it up for sale.
When taking your pictures, it's useful to mount the camping tent with natural or synthetic aspects to add interest to the image. As an example, you might stand the camping tent up against a tree, use a campsite number post to mount one side of the picture, or set up your tent before a waterfall or various other scenic landscape.

A camping tent's resale worth is affected by its age, problem, and attributes. As an example, a well-maintained, lightly utilized camping tent from a trustworthy brand will hold its value much better than an older camping tent with noticeable indicators of wear and tear.
When listing a camping tent available for sale, be straightforward regarding its condition and consist of any imperfections or repair services in the summary. This way, prospective customers can make an informed acquisition and feel confident they're obtaining a good deal. It's also handy to highlight any type of extras the tent might have, like a gear loft space or integrated pockets, to enhance its allure. Ultimately, be sure to provide clear and regular pictures to create a professional-looking advertisement.
